Buttermilk Flaxseed Breakfast Cup with Apples
- Ingredients
- ½ Vanilla bean
- 14 ozs lowfat Buttermilk
- 6 Tbsps crushed flaxseed
- 1 red Apple
- 1 Tbsp Maple syrup
- 1 Tbsp lemon juice
- 1 pinch cinnamon
- 1 oz Shelled pistachio
- 2 Tbsps robust Oats
Halve the vanilla pod lengthwise and scrape out the pulp with a knife.
Mix buttermilk and flaxseed with vanilla pulp and let it swell for about 20 minutes.
Divide the flaxseed pudding between 4 glasses and place covered in the refrigerator for 12 hours, preferably overnight.
The next day clean the apple, cut it into small cubes and mix it with maple syrup and lemon juice. Chop the pistachios. Put apple cubes, pistachios and oat flakes in the glasses on top of the buttermilk flaxseed pudding.

Healthy, because
This breakfast is ideal if you need to get up quickly in the morning. The combination of the different ingredients brings a large package of antioxidants and fiber.
Even smarter
You can also easily make this recipe vegan by replacing the buttermilk with a plant-based milk.
